Rated at 70mph+
Here's the front. Very sturdy design. Essential for cold winter riding. Wind
Deflects near top of helmet while riding upright. Eventually Will be plexiglass. As far as the holes are concerned very little Air goes through. It's not a bad thing when it's hot outside. When designing A windshield finding things around the house to take the place of expensive Plexiglass isn't a bad thing. As far as visibility there is about 6 feet additional loss of visibility vs. the oem windshield measured from the tip of the front tire, part of the tire sticking out in front of the bike the farthest and from looking over the top of the windshield. The top of the windshield is 8 inches taller. With clear glass the number will be less but visibility is still enough. The design provides 4 mounting screws using existing mounting holes with longer screws and a double layer design making it Very wind resistant at freeway speeds with minimal flexing. And eliminates almost all wind turbulence at all including freeway speed and even with a crosswind. Used it for more than a year now my 2010 Kawasaki Ninja 250 is a lot safer in my opinion.
